  • THE ALUMINIUM STORY BAUXITE TO ALUMINA: THE BAYER PROCESS

    The ultimate product of calcination is the most stable phase of alumina, corundum or -alumina. This is, however, not desirable for smelting, because -alumina is slow to dissolve in the bath (refer to Section 24). For the formation of Smelting Grade Alumina (SGA), calcination is carried out at around 950°C.

  • Modeling of Bauxite Ore Wet Milling for the Improvement of Process

    2021.9.5  During this process, the finely ground bauxite ore is digested under pressure in a strong caustic (sodium hydroxide) solution at temperatures ranging from 100 to 260 °C. The resulting sodium aluminate-rich liquor is separated by physical means, such as settling and filtration, from the insoluble residue, known as bauxite residue.
